Understanding the Core: The Aviatrix Game Engine
The flagship Aviatrix game is a crash game. A multiplier starts at 1.00x and increases over time until it randomly „crashes.” Your objective is to cash out before the crash to secure your bet multiplied by the cash-out value.
Technical Mechanics: The crash point is determined at the moment the round starts by a provably fair algorithm, often using a cryptographic hash from a future blockchain block or a similar verifiable method. This ensures the outcome cannot be manipulated by the operator or predicted by players.

Bonus Strategy & Wagering Mathematics
If aviatrix casino offers a welcome bonus (e.g., 100% match up to $500), understanding the wagering requirements (WR) is crucial.
Scenario Calculation: You deposit $100 and receive a $100 bonus, totaling a $200 balance. The WR is 40x the bonus amount. Therefore, you must wager $100 * 40 = $4,000 before withdrawing bonus-influenced funds.
Game Weighting: Crucially, not all games contribute 100% to WR. Crash games might contribute only 10%. If this is the case, your $100 bet on Aviatrix only counts as $10 towards the $4,000 requirement, making the bonus effectively non-convertible through crash games. Always check the „Bonus Terms” for game contribution percentages.

Security Deep Dive & Fairness Audit
Licensing: Verify the license number in the website footer and cross-check it on the regulator’s official website (e.g., Curacao eGaming portal).
Provably Fair Verification: Each round in the Aviatrix game provides a „seed” or „hash” that players can use to verify the crash multiplier was predetermined and not altered. The technical process involves taking the server seed, your client seed, and the nonce (round number), hashing them, and converting the result to a crash multiplier. Instructions for self-verification should be in the game’s „Fairness” or „Info” section.
Data Security: Ensure the site uses TLS 1.2/1.3 encryption (HTTPS padlock in address bar). Your personal and financial data should be encrypted at rest and in transit.

Q1: Is the Aviatrix game truly random and fair?
A: It is deterministic and provably fair. The crash outcome is generated by a cryptographic algorithm the moment the round starts and is verifiable by the player post-round, ensuring the operator cannot influence it.
Q2: What is the theoretical RTP of the main Aviatrix crash game?
A: While operator-set, it commonly operates around 97%. This means over an infinite number of rounds with perfect play (cashing out at the same multiplier every time), the average return is $97 for every $100 wagered.
Q3: Can I use a betting strategy or bot to guarantee profits?
A: No. Each round is an independent event with a negative expected value (-EV) due to the house edge. No strategy, including Martingale, can overcome this mathematical reality. Bots are strictly prohibited and will result in account termination and forfeiture of funds.

Q8: How do I calculate the expected value (EV) of a bonus offer?
A: Use the formula: EV = Bonus Value – (Wagering Requirement * House Edge). Example: $100 bonus, $4000 WR on a 97% RTP game (3% house edge). EV = $100 – ($4000 * 0.03) = $100 – $120 = -$20. This bonus has a negative expected value.
